Have fun with friends making pottery! Explore the magic of pottery making with guide and instructor Karl Burnett, a local ceramic artist who makes beautiful stoneware pottery. Get hands on instructions in a small private group class. Pottery making is beginner friendly and great fun for both young and old. Try the potter's wheel and get your hands muddy while having fun or relax while hand building your very own creation! In addition, see live exciting demonstrations at the potter's wheel by Karl followed by a tour of the tranquil tropical garden where the workshop is placed. You will also have the opportunity to acquire fine crafted pieces from the practicing local artist. This type of clay experience is unique to
The Pottery Garden in The Virgin Islands. Make Art and memories that you will cherish and remember!

Guests are received at their desired staring point and shuttled in air conditioned comfort with historical information about the scenic drive to and from The Pottery Garden (coastal and ridge road). On arrival Potter/Instructor Karl Burnett gives an introduction of the grounds and himself as a ceramic artist. In the workshop, Karl explains the basics of pottery "hand building" techniques and then demonstrates making different shaped pieces on the potter's wheel. Now, it is your chance to get your hands in the clay! Have a try at the potter's wheel or hand build your own creation! After all the clay play fun, Karl shows you about his outdoor wood fired kiln and tropical garden. Browse through the studio gallery of beautiful handcrafted pottery on sale and get yourself a lovely gift as a reminder of your visit. **Only Pottery Class Opt.- Pick Up/Drop Off+Class.
